A South African rooibos base blended with warming spices and natural sweetness — apple, valerian, orange blossom, lavender, and mallow flowers. Rooibos is naturally caffeine-free, low in tannins (so it never gets bitter), and has a nutty, slightly sweet flavour that makes it an easy starting point for people new to loose leaf tea.
This blend is designed for comfort — the kind of cup you make when you want something warm and settling without needing to think about it. Good on its own, also good with a splash of milk if that's your thing.
Brewing: 1–2 teaspoons per cup. Boiling water. Steep for 5–7 minutes — you can't over-steep rooibos. Caffeine-free.
Ingredients: Rooibos (81%), apple, valerian, orange blossom, lavender, mallow, blue cornflower, safflower, aroma.
